Associate Of Applied Science In Funeral Service Maine
For those who are interested in pursuing a career in the funeral service industry, an Associate of Applied Science in Funeral Service in Maine can be a great way to get started. This degree program provides students with the necessary skills and knowledge to become a licensed funeral director or embalmer, and can lead to a rewarding and challenging career. By studying funeral service, individuals can gain a deeper understanding of the death care industry and how to provide support to families during difficult times.
The benefits of this degree program are numerous, and can serve a practical purpose in everyday life. For example, funeral service professionals are trained to provide emotional support and guidance to families who are grieving, which can be a valuable skill in a variety of situations. Additionally, the program can help individuals develop strong communication and organizational skills, which can be applied to a wide range of careers.
Common examples of how this degree is applied include working as a funeral director or embalmer at a funeral home, or providing grief counseling services to families. Others may choose to work in related fields, such as hospitality management or event planning, where their skills and knowledge can be used to provide support and care to families during difficult times. Many funeral service professionals also choose to specialize in areas such as cremation services or funeral home management.

To enjoy a career in funeral service more effectively, it's essential to be compassionate and empathetic, with a strong desire to help others. Individuals should also be detail-oriented and organized, with a ability to multitask and prioritize tasks. By developing these skills and qualities, funeral service professionals can provide the highest level of care and support to families, and find a sense of fulfillment and purpose in their work.
In terms of practical tips, individuals who are interested in pursuing a career in funeral service should consider volunteering or interning at a funeral home to gain experience and build connections in the industry. They should also be prepared to complete a licensure exam and meet other state-specific requirements to become a licensed funeral director or embalmer. By taking these steps, individuals can set themselves up for success and create a rewarding and challenging career in funeral service.

Furthermore, the funeral service industry is constantly evolving, with new trends and technologies emerging all the time. To stay up-to-date and provide the best possible care to families, funeral service professionals should be committed to ongoing education and professional development. This can include attending conferences and workshops, reading industry publications, and participating in online forums and discussions.
